]> git.mxchange.org Git - jjobs-war.git/commitdiff
Please cherry-pick:
authorRoland Häder <roland@mxchange.org>
Wed, 5 Jul 2017 22:05:13 +0000 (00:05 +0200)
committerRoland Häder <roland@mxchange.org>
Wed, 5 Jul 2017 22:09:36 +0000 (00:09 +0200)
- rendered-attribute allows expression code, so optionally required password
  fields can be done on JSF side and not just on bean side.

Signed-off-by: Roland Häder <roland@mxchange.org>
src/java/org/mxchange/localization/bundle_de_DE.properties
src/java/org/mxchange/localization/bundle_en_US.properties
web/WEB-INF/templates/guest/user/register/guest_form_register_page1.tpl

index c0acff063f7c8f47c0747c91c7a8134bb1c7e6c5..ba8070c6731170e816a75d0cbb53f61b64ee3292 100644 (file)
@@ -797,31 +797,6 @@ CONTENT_TITLE_ADMIN_LIST_CONTACT_CELLPHONE=Mobiltelefonnummern auflisten:
 LOGIN_ENTER_CURRENT_PASSWORD=Aktuelles Passwort eingeben:
 #@TODO Please fix German umlauts!
 GUEST_REGISTRATION_USER_NAME_NOT_ENTERED=Bitte geben Sie einen Benutzernamen ein. Dieser wird auf Verfuegbarkeit hin getestet.
-<<<<<<< HEAD
-=======
-#@TODO Please fix German umlauts!
-PAGE_TITLE_LOGIN_FINANCIAL_OVERVIEW=Finanzen-Uebersicht
-#@TODO Please fix German umlauts!
-SUB_TITLE_LOGIN_FINANCIAL_OVERVIEW=Uebersicht Ihrer Finanzen:
-#@TODO Please fix German umlauts!
-PAGE_TITLE_LOGIN_FINANCIAL_ADD_RECEIPT=Rechnung hinzufuegen/erfassen
-SUB_TITLE_LOGIN_FINANCIAL_ADD_RECEIPT=Weitere Rechnung erfassen:
-#@TODO Please fix German umlauts!
-PAGE_TITLE_LOGIN_FINANCIAL_ADD_INCOME=Neue Einkommensart hinzufuegen
-#@TODO Please fix German umlauts!
-SUB_TITLE_LOGIN_FINANCIAL_ADD_INCOME=Weitere Einkommensart hinzufuegen:
-LOGIN_FINANCIAL_ADD_INCOME_FORM_TITLE=Daten einer Einkommensart erfassen:
-LOGIN_FINANCIAL_INCOME_INTERVAL=Einkommensinterval:
-#@TODO Please fix German umlauts!
-FIELD_FINANCIAL_INCOME_REQUIRED=Feld "Einkommensinterval" muss ausgewaehlt werden.
-#@TODO Please fix German umlauts!
-BUTTON_LOGIN_FINCIAL_ADD_INCOME=Einkommensart hinzufuegen
-LOGIN_FINANCIAL_INCOME_SINGLE_VALUE=Einkommensbetrag:
-#@TODO Please fix German umlauts!
-FIELD_FINANCIAL_INCOME_SINGLE_VALUE_REQUIRED=Feld "Einkommensbetrag" bitte ausfuellen.
-LOGIN_FINANCIAL_INCOME_TITLE=Bezeichnung der Einkommensart:
-#@TODO Please fix German umlauts!
-FIELD_FINANCIAL_INCOME_TITLE_REQUIRED=Feld "Title" muss ausgefuellt werden.
 #@TODO Please fix German umlauts!
 ERROR_USER_PASSWORD_EMPTY=Sie muessen ein Passwort eingeben.
 #@TODO Please fix German umlauts!
@@ -829,4 +804,6 @@ ERROR_USER_PASSWORD_REPEAT_EMPTY=Sie muessen das eingegebene Passwort wiederhole
 GUEST_REGISTRATION_USER_PASSWORDS_EMPTY_ALLOWED=Lassen Sie beide Passwortfelder leer, wird Ihnen ein Passwort per Zufall generiert.
 #@TODO Please fix German umlauts!
 GUEST_REGISTRATION_USER_PASSWORDS_EMPTY_NOT_ALLOWED=Sie muessen selbst ein Passwort vergeben. Bitte geben Sie dies zur Bestaetigung zweimal ein.
->>>>>>> 6ed28b1... Please cherry-pick:
+GUEST_REGISTRATION_PASSWORD_NOT_ENTERED=Bitte geben Sie ein Passwort ein. Dies muss den Sicherheitsregeln entsprechen.
+#@TODO Please fix German umlauts!
+GUEST_REGISTRATION_PASSWORD_REPEAT_NOT_ENTERED=Bitte wiederholen Sie das eingegebene Passwort. Dies wird zur Bestaetigung benoetigt.
index bc535b641a309994fc04b1683e055a8806d2174e..79cc129c656ab58d2848181f2ddc55e0de6e5c46 100644 (file)
@@ -796,24 +796,9 @@ ERROR_ADMIN_BEAN_MOBILE_NUMBER_NOT_SET=Error: Instance 'cellPhone' in administra
 CONTENT_TITLE_ADMIN_LIST_CONTACT_CELLPHONE=List mobile phone numbers:
 LOGIN_ENTER_CURRENT_PASSWORD=Enter current password:
 GUEST_REGISTRATION_USER_NAME_NOT_ENTERED=Please enter a user name. The entered name is being checked for availability.
-<<<<<<< HEAD
-=======
-PAGE_TITLE_LOGIN_FINANCIAL_OVERVIEW=Financials Overview
-SUB_TITLE_LOGIN_FINANCIAL_OVERVIEW=Overview of your financials:
-PAGE_TITLE_LOGIN_FINANCIAL_ADD_RECEIPT=Add receipt
-SUB_TITLE_LOGIN_FINANCIAL_ADD_RECEIPT=Add new receipt:
-PAGE_TITLE_LOGIN_FINANCIAL_ADD_INCOME=Add new income type
-SUB_TITLE_LOGIN_FINANCIAL_ADD_INCOME=Add new income type:
-LOGIN_FINANCIAL_ADD_INCOME_FORM_TITLE=Enter all data of one income type:
-LOGIN_FINANCIAL_INCOME_INTERVAL=Income interval:
-FIELD_FINANCIAL_INCOME_REQUIRED=Field "Income interval" must be selected.
-BUTTON_LOGIN_FINCIAL_ADD_INCOME=Add income type
-LOGIN_FINANCIAL_INCOME_SINGLE_VALUE=Income value:
-FIELD_FINANCIAL_INCOME_SINGLE_VALUE_REQUIRED=Field "Income value" must be filled out.
-LOGIN_FINANCIAL_INCOME_TITLE=Title of income type:
-FIELD_FINANCIAL_INCOME_TITLE_REQUIRED=Field "Title" must be filled out.
 ERROR_USER_PASSWORD_EMPTY=You have to enter a password.
 ERROR_USER_PASSWORD_REPEAT_EMPTY=You have to repeat the entered password.
 GUEST_REGISTRATION_USER_PASSWORDS_EMPTY_ALLOWED=If you left both password fields empty, a random password will generated for you.
 GUEST_REGISTRATION_USER_PASSWORDS_EMPTY_NOT_ALLOWED=You have to enter an own password. Please enter it twice for confirmation.
->>>>>>> 6ed28b1... Please cherry-pick:
+GUEST_REGISTRATION_PASSWORD_NOT_ENTERED=Please enter a password. This must match with security rules.
+GUEST_REGISTRATION_PASSWORD_REPEAT_NOT_ENTERED=Please repeat the entered password. This done to confirm the password.
index df920e5064711a407c24bf17825927c82b0acaaf..97af2dbae5cbca485903cd8adef778ff7b946322 100644 (file)
@@ -46,7 +46,7 @@
                                                        </div>
 
                                                        <div class="table_right_medium">
-                                                               <h:inputSecret styleClass="input" id="userPassword" size="10" maxlength="255" value="#{userController.userPassword}" />
+                                                               <h:inputSecret styleClass="input" id="userPassword" size="10" maxlength="255" value="#{userController.userPassword}" required="#{not featureController.isFeatureEnabled('allow_user_registration_empty_password')}" requiredMessage="#{msg.GUEST_REGISTRATION_PASSWORD_NOT_ENTERED}" />
                                                        </div>
 
                                                        <div class="clear"></div>
@@ -62,7 +62,7 @@
                                                        </div>
 
                                                        <div class="table_right_medium">
-                                                               <h:inputSecret styleClass="input" id="userPasswordRepeat" size="10" maxlength="255" value="#{userController.userPasswordRepeat}" />
+                                                               <h:inputSecret styleClass="input" id="userPasswordRepeat" size="10" maxlength="255" value="#{userController.userPasswordRepeat}" required="#{not featureController.isFeatureEnabled('allow_user_registration_empty_password')}" requiredMessage="#{msg.GUEST_REGISTRATION_PASSWORD_REPEAT_NOT_ENTERED}" />
                                                        </div>
 
                                                        <div class="clear"></div>